Hi, Thanks for your response. So, all I need to do is add the following to my Config-4 file in order to turn on the DVI output: Code: Option "ConnectedMonitor" "DFP"
I'll try it! Can it be that simple?? The other part of your message you were talking about getting nvidia drivers to work. I got them working so that issue is solved. How? I had to learn how to deal with the initial x-windows crash when the nvidia driver that KnoppMyth has as default, fails. In my case, when the install crashes with the non-functional nvidia 7174 driver, I open a shell window and type 'dhclinet' for a quick and easy DHCP IP connection. Then I use WGET to go get the newest 'pkg1.run' driver package from nvidia. (You'll find that the KnoppMyth script 'usr/local/bin/install-nvidia-debian.sh' is already outdated and crashes with any nvidia driver of version 1.0-8756 or newer.) Once the pkg1.run file is on your hard drive you just type "sh NVIDIA-Linux-x86-1.0-????-pkg1.run" to install the new driver. Eric |

http://download.nvidia.com/XFree86/Linu ... dix-d.html mentions some useful settings. ConnectedMonitor is a list of what ports to drive. If your card supports TwinView, you should be able to set Option "ConnectedMonitor" "CRT, DFP" and have it drive both. This is what I got working last night: Code: Driver "nvidia" You could get away with less stuff in there, but I had devices of two different resolutions, so I had to force some settings.
Option "NoLogo" "true" Option "UseEDID" "false" Option "TwinView" Option "TwinViewOrientation" "Clone" Option "MetaModes" "1280x720,1280x720" Option "NoTwinViewXineramaInfo" "true" Option "ConnectedMonitor" "CRT, DFP" ... Section "Screen" ... DefaultColorDepth 24 SubSection "Display" Depth 24 Modes "1280x720" "1280x768" "1024x768" "800x600" "640x480" Virtual 1280 720 Finger, I have no idea why "ConnectedMonitor" "DFP" didn't work for you. Were there any errors in /var/log/XFree86.log ? |

Post subject: | nvidia 8178 is outdated already |
cesman wrote: Code: install-nvidia-debian.sh 1.0-8178 -force Hi Cesman! What are you trying to tell us with the nvidia script call? It doesn't relate to DVI output and modelines, does it? nvidia 8178 is now an outdated driver with broken XvMC. I wouldn't use it. Also, that script doesn't work for any nvidia driver newer than 8178. It downloads the nvidia file, but crashes before the new nvidia driver can be installed - even if you use the force switch. Nvidia now has their own installer you download that installs and configures the driver for you. Use WGET to fetch the pkg1.run file. When it is on your hard drive you just type: "sh NVIDIA-Linux-x86-1.0-xxxx-pkg1.run" to install the new driver. Eric |
